Key Words: Fourth-degree cubature formula; cubature formula; product region; non-symmetric region; numerical integration
Abstract: A simple method is proposed for constructing fourth-degree cubature formulae over general product regions with no symmetric assumptions. The cubature formulae that are constructed contain at most n(2) + 7n + 3 nodes and they are likely the first kind of fourth-degree cubature formulae with roughly n(2) nodes for non-symmetric integrations. Moreover, two special cases are given to reduce the number of nodes further. A theoretical upper bound for minimal number of cubature nodes is also obtained.
